The FM 453 is an intelligent, three-channel module designed for a wide range of positioning tasks using servo and/or stepper motors.

It can be used for simple point-to-point positioning tasks as well as for complex traverse profiles with the most stringent demands for dynamic response, accuracy, and velocity.

It is the ideal solution for positioning tasks in machines with high clock rates and for multi-axis machines

The FM 453 is designed for up to 3 independent servo and/or stepper motors and can be used with infeed, positioning, setup, and transport axes (linear and rotary axes) in:

  • Machine tools, printing, paper, textile and packaging machines
  • Handling, feeding and installation equipment

A positioning controller with the FM 453 features the following essential components:

  • FM 453:
    • For positioning up to 3 servo and/or stepper motors
  • SIMODRIVE 611A/SIMOSTEP:
    • For the power activation of the servo/stepper motors
  • S7-400 CPU:
    • For sequence control
    • For starting and stopping positioning actions
  • Programming device:
    • For programming the STEP 7 program
    • For parameterizing the FM 453 with STEP 7 via parameterization screen forms
    • For testing and startup
  • Operator panel:
    • For operator control and monitoring of the machine
    • For error diagnostics

Positioning functionality

  • Setup:
    Move the axis into position at the touch of a button (jog mode)
  • Incremental feed:
    Move axes along paths already filed in a table (for example, at initial startup).
  • MDI (Manual Data Input)/MDI on-the-fly:
    Positioning to any positions at any speed.
  • Automatic follow-on block/single block:
    Traversing of complex positioning profiles; continuously/successive, forward/backward.

Special functions

  • Longitudinal measuring
  • Start and stop positioning runs via the fast input of the FM 453
  • Jerk limitation
  • Set actual value on-the-fly,

Mode of operation

The following preparatory steps must be carried out:

  • Coordination of mechanical system and electronics:
    User-friendly input of machine data with the configuring software (in the scope of supply of the configuring package)
  • Specify traversing paths:
    • For simple point-to-point positioning:
      Specify end position and traversing speed via the S7 CPU.
    • Complex traversing profiles:
      Traversing programs created with parameter screen forms acc. to DIN 66025 on the programming device or in teach-in mode

The parameterization data is stored retentively on the FM 453:

  • Machine data
  • Tool compensation data
  • Traverse programs
  • Incremental dimensions

The FM 453 handles the actual positioning of the axes. The drive interface controls the motors:

  • Servo motor: -10 V to +10 V.
  • Stepper motor: Pulse/direction

Encoders (SSI or incremental) report the current axis position. The stepper motor can also be operated without encoders.
